Brea, California, is a vibrant city in North Orange County known for its strong sense of community, excellent schools, and thriving local economy. With tree-lined streets, well-maintained parks, and a bustling downtown, Brea offers a suburban feel with urban conveniences.

Real Estate

Brea’s real estate market is highly desirable, featuring a mix of charming mid-century homes, modern townhomes, and luxury estates. Many neighborhoods offer well-manicured streets, family-friendly communities, and proximity to top-rated schools. The city’s housing market remains competitive due to its strong economy and high quality of life.

Things to Do

Brea is home to a variety of attractions, including the Brea Mall, a premier shopping destination with high-end retailers and popular brands. The Brea Downtown area features boutique shops, entertainment, and a lively nightlife scene. For outdoor enthusiasts, Carbon Canyon Regional Park offers scenic hiking trails, picnic areas, and the only redwood grove in Orange County.

Dining & Restaurants

Food lovers will find an array of dining options in Brea. Some local favorites include:

  • TAPS Fish House & Brewery – Known for fresh seafood and craft beer.
  • Cha Cha’s Latin Kitchen – A vibrant spot for modern Mexican cuisine and margaritas.
  • Macallans Public House – A cozy gastropub with an extensive whiskey selection.
  • Brunos Italian Kitchen – A go-to for authentic Italian dishes and fine wines.

Community Events

Brea hosts several annual events that bring the community together. The Brea Fest celebrates local art, food, and music, while the Nutcracker Craft Boutique is a holiday shopping tradition. The city also offers summer concerts in the park, farmers' markets, and holiday parades, making it an engaging place to live.
